    Apex S.

    We just picked up takeout from MDM Noodles and wanted to round of our meal with a drink. Enter, Vivi bubble tea, just diagonally across the street. Lots of good options on the menu. But we wanted some "original" flavors (no Oreos, or creme brulee, haha). So we opted for a large size of the red bean matcha milk tea, no ice, and with 70% sugar. Even though we had already picked up dinner, we were too tempted by their popcorn chicken and added that to our order too. You can pick any one of FIVE flavors, woah! Salt-pepper, spicy, garlic, curry, basil. After a quick flavor playoff in our mind, garlic won in the end! The whole order took only a few minutes, they were super quick and friendly behind the counter (and it felt nice to order in person versus a screen, after so many months). The food and drink were both great! The sugar level of the bubble tea was how we like it and the quantity was good too. You get a lot of popcorn chicken in that portion. The only thing missing was probably a dipping sauce (my favorite!) but not a big deal because the chicken had enough flavor on its own. We'll be back to try more! Pro tip: The menu on the outside of the shop is not the most recent, make sure to check the one inside.

    Randy T.

    Vivi Bubble Tea has great Taiwanese popcorn chicken. I had a craving for this yummy appetizer, so I placed a take order consisting of garlic popcorn chicken and a tiramisu milk tea with boba. Garlic is one of several flavors offered at Vivi - the other flavors include salt and pepper, curry, and basil. The popcorn chicken portion size is generous. The breading has a delicious, but not overwhelming garlic flavor. In addition, every chunk had a large amount of juicy meat in it. Definitely will come back for another order of popcorn chicken and will probably try the other flavors. I liked my tiramisu milk tea. At 30% sugar, it was not very sweet (intentionally) and there were slight overtones of coffee. I wasn't too impressed with the boba that day - they were mushy for my liking, but it's possible that it could have been the day too. Minus the boba, the drink itself was fine. Overall, Vivi is a decent place for both snacks and drinks. Not every bubble tea shop offers its variety of snacks.
